Grand Teton National Park is located in the northwestern section of Wyoming. It has great views with immaculate mountains and clear bustling streams. All of this beauty is in direct contrast to the Grand Teton range of mountains peering up above it.

If you want to have a camping at Grand Teton Park, there are six different campsites available to suit your needs. Colter Bay, Flagg Ranch, GrosVentre, Jenny Lake, Lizard Creek and Signal Mountain. All of the campgrounds are open from early May until Late September. These months lapse the high and mid seasons of travel that particular region in Wyoming.

Many outdoor activities are available at Grand Teton Range. In the summer you can walk, hike, swim, fish, boat and view wildlife. In the winter you can ski, snowboard and even snowshoe. There are regulations, fees, permits and/or licensee required for some of these activities so be sure upon your arrival to head to the visitor’s center or ranger station.

Did you know? That the Grand Teton National Park attracts over 4 million patrons a year.
